We're thrilled to announce that the first Daytona Launch Week in 2025 is coming next week, starting Monday, April 28th.

Over five consecutive days, we'll be making major announcements that represent a significant evolution in our vision and product. This won't be just another feature release, we're unveiling a fundamental shift in how we think about infrastructure for the AI era, following our strategic shift from dev environments to AI runtimes.

TL;DR
  • Daytona is shifting to focus exclusively on AI agent infrastructure and runtimes

  • Five days of announcements covering new platform foundations, SDKs, collaboration tools, global infrastructure, and agent orchestration

  • These changes address critical gaps in the AI ecosystem that traditional infrastructure approaches cannot solve
